I'm sort of new around here, and I'm sure this has been asked before so if anyone can point me to the specific thread, it'd be great, I am trying to make a window detail using revit architecture 2009 and when I go to load the windowsection.rfa, it is no where to be found, anyone have any other ideas?

Either you add detail components to a model section, or you create a drafting detail like you would in CAD. I prefer using the model section for walls and project specific details but they can not be transferred between projects. Therefore for items like door head/jamb/sill details, we use drafting details.
